Adventure Tips

Wear sturdy footwear

Opt for shoes that can get wet and offer good grip; riverbanks can be slippery.

Dress for changeable weather

Bring waterproofs and warm layers as Highland weather can shift rapidly, even in summer.

Listen to your guide

Safety gear and paddling tips are critical for a smooth trip—follow instructions closely.

Keep an eye out for wildlife

Early morning or late afternoon paddles increase chances of spotting otters, kingfishers, and more.

Local Insights

Wildlife

  • River otters often feed along the banks in the early morning.
  • Kingfishers flash bright blue and orange along calm pools with patience.

History

The River Spey has supported salmon fishing communities for centuries and is integral to the whisky distilling heritage downstream.

Conservation

Local efforts focus on protecting native fish populations and maintaining riverbank habitats to ensure the ecosystem remains healthy and vibrant.
